Your best bet is to use prescription colored contact lenses to temporarily change your eye color. Your iris and pupil change sizes naturally as you enter different light conditions. This means that when you step into a dark room, and your pupils dilate, part of your vision will be blocked by the colored part of the contact lens. If you step into bright sunlight, your pupils will become smaller, and part of your natural eye color may peek through the clear portion of the contact lens. Lisch Nodules - These are small brown bumps growing on top of the iris caused by the condition neurofibromatosis. They do not affect your vision, though neurofibromatosis does require medical support to manage.

If you're wondering which side of the family a newborn baby's eyes came from, you may want to wait a few months. It's completely normal for a person's eye color to change and darken over the first few months of their life. That's because melanocytes, which are cells in the body that secrete melanin, continue to secrete in the eyes for about six months after birth. The Food and Drug Administration in the United States require a prescription for cosmetic lenses. This means that all contacts, even decorative lenses, sold legally are fitted by an optometrist or ophthalmologist, to reduce the risk of complications.
